Oscillation occurs at the frequency where the total phase shift through the 3 rc circuits is 180. Exactly the rc network s phase angle can be expressed as. The basic structure of the rc phase shift oscillator consist of 3rd order cascaded rc filters and a negative gain amplifier k.

Here the collector resistor rc limits the collector current of the transistor resistors r 1 and r nearest to the transistor form the voltage divider network while the emitter resistor r e improves the stability.

The below figure describes the complete view of the rc phase shift circuit by using bjt. At the resonant frequency f o the phase shift in each rc section is 60 o so that the total phase shift produced by rc network is 180 o. This then gives us 180 o 180 o 360 o of phase shift which is effectively the same as 0 o thereby giving us the required positive feedback. Rc phase shift oscillator circuit diagram using bjt.
